To thrive as a Youth Basketball Coach, you need a solid understanding of basketball fundamentals, teaching techniques, and experience working with children or teenagers, often demonstrated by prior coaching or playing experience. Familiarity with tools like practice planning software, video analysis apps, and coach certification programs (such as from USA Basketball) is advantageous. Strong leadership, motivational, and communication skills are essential for engaging young athletes and fostering team spirit. These abilities are crucial for developing players' skills, ensuring a safe and positive environment, and fostering both athletic and personal growth.
